71917 ACDGA/HCP4A Bearing Product Overview & Core Advantages
The 71917 ACDGA/HCP4A is a single-row angular contact ball bearing engineered for applications demanding ultra-high precision and exceptional rotational accuracy. Positioned in the P4A super-precision tolerance class, it is designed to handle combined loads, primarily thrust loads, with high rigidity and stability. Its core advantages include a 25° contact angle for optimal axial load capacity, a lightweight phenolic resin cage for superior high-speed performance, and silicon nitride (Si3N4) ceramic balls that reduce centrifugal forces, lower operating temperatures, and enable higher limiting speeds. This bearing is pre-lubricated and features an open design, making it a premier choice for the most demanding high-speed and high-precision spindle systems.
Model Code Breakdown
| Code Segment | Technical Meaning |
|---|---|
| 71917 | Basic bearing series and size designation (85mm bore, 120mm OD, 18mm width). |
| AC | Angular Contact design with a 25° contact angle. |
| D | High Ball Complement design, increasing the load rating. |
| GA | Indicates a Universal Matchable (SU) bearing, designed to be mounted in pairs (back-to-back or face-to-face) without the need for selective mounting to achieve a specific preload. |
| HC | Hybrid Ceramic: Signifies the use of ceramic balls (Silicon Nitride) and steel rings. |
| P4A | The tolerance class, denoting super-precision levels with very tight running accuracy and dimensional tolerances. |
71917 ACDGA/HCP4A Bearing Structural Features & Performance Benefits
- Hybrid Ceramic Construction: The combination of chrome steel rings and silicon nitride ceramic balls significantly reduces friction, heat generation, and wear. This results in a higher limiting speed (28,000 rpm), extended service life, and the ability to operate with minimal lubrication.
- Phenolic Resin Cage: This lightweight and robust cage material is ideal for high-speed applications, offering excellent dimensional stability, low friction, and resistance to centrifugal forces.
- High-Precision & Rigidity: Manufactured to P4A tolerance class with extremely tight dimensional tolerances, this bearing provides superior running accuracy, minimal vibration, and high system rigidity, which is critical for precise positioning.
- Optimized Load Capacity: The 25° contact angle and high ball complement (D) are engineered to support significant axial loads and combined (radial and axial) loads efficiently.
- Universal Matching (SU): The GA suffix ensures that bearings are universally matchable, simplifying installation in preloaded pairs for spindle applications and guaranteeing consistent, high-performance operation.
71917 ACDGA/HCP4A Bearing Typical Application Areas
The 71917 ACDGA/HCP4A is specifically designed for high-performance machinery where precision, speed, and reliability are paramount. Key application areas include:
- Machine Tool Spindles: High-speed milling, grinding, and turning centers.
- Precision Spindles: PCB drilling and routing spindles.
- High-Frequency Motors: Spindles for electric motors operating at very high RPM.
- Aerospace & Defense Systems: Gyroscopes, navigation instruments, and other critical rotating assemblies.
- Medical Equipment: High-speed dental handpieces and surgical drill spindles.
